A Glucose Selective Electrode Based on Calix[6]Arene and Application in a Human Serum Assay

, , &
Pages 45-59 | Received 11 Jul 1996, Accepted 02 Sep 1996, Published online: 22 Aug 2006
 

ABSTRACT

Plasticized poly(vinyl chloride) (PVC) membranes incorporating dealkylcalix[6]arene as a sensory material were developed for the determination of glucose after its in situ derivatization with a lipophilic Girard's P′ reagent. In a TRIS-HCl buffer at pH 9.0, the electrode exhibits a near Nernstian response in the range 1.0 × 10−4 - 0.01 mol l−1 glucose with a slope of 45.5 mV per concentration decade. The electrode has a fast response time and a long working lifetime. The selectivity and sensitivity of this electrode method allow its application to the assay of glucose concentration in human blood samples.
